Introduction to Baclofen
Baclofen is a medication that primarily functions as a muscle relaxant and antispastic agent. It is commonly used to treat muscle spasticity, particularly in conditions such as multiple sclerosis or spinal cord injuries. How Baclofen Works
Baclofen operates on the central nervous system as a gamma-aminobutyric acid (GABA) derivative, binding to GABA-B receptors. This action aids in decreasing the transmission of nerve signals, leading to muscle relaxation. Here are some specific effects Baclofen may provide:
- Muscle Relaxation: Reduces tension and spasticity in muscles, allowing for greater mobility.
- Pain Relief: May alleviate pain associated with muscle spasticity and spasms.

Possible Side Effects
While Baclofen can provide several positive effects, it isn’t without risks and potential side effects. Some of the noted side effects include:
- Drowsiness or sedation
- Dizziness or lightheadedness
- Potential withdrawal symptoms if stopped abruptly after prolonged use
- Nausea or gastrointestinal discomfort
